Patch 0.9.12qq includes a Legacy Migration

Legacy migrations are performed occasionally during Path of Exile's Closed Beta in order to move old/unbalanced items out of the default league so that we can get good quality feedback from players' activity. The last one was five months ago, when we deployed 0.9.9. Recently we've been running one-week hardcore events to get balance feedback, but other users have expressed interest in new (especially non-hardcore) leagues to play in.

The new default and hardcore leagues will probably last until the start of Open Beta. It is possible that we will do another migration before then, but that's looking unlikely at this point. The new leagues will have prizes, which will be announced before the leagues start on Tuesday.

In addition, it's worth mentioning that once we add PvP arenas in the 0.9.13 patch, there will be a level 28 PvP tier (as well as the obvious unrestricted category). This means that you could start planning and making your level 28 PvP characters in advance in these new leagues if you're interested in that type of PvP mode. Please note that there will probably be a restriction that means that only characters who have never entered Cruel difficulty are eligible for the level 28 PvP tier. This is to prevent people feeling that they have to rush their character through all the higher difficulties to get the full set of skill point and bandit request rewards. Eventually we'll be adding other PvP tiers, but this is the first one that we're sure of.

It is still our plan to enter Open Beta during 2012. Once the game is in Open Beta and we have done our final wipe, we won't be doing legacy migrations any more. The default leagues will exist forever, but we'll be running special event leagues of various durations (from a few hours to a few months). Once those leagues end, their characters move back to the default leagues.

I understand that while people have been clamouring for a fresh start, many players are going to be disrupted by Tuesday's legacy migration. You're welcome to continue playing your old characters in the legacy league (and can maybe trade for some old overpowered items to have fun with). It's important that we do this week's migration during Closed Beta, so that we can get vital balance feedback before entering Open Beta.

Best of luck with the new ladders. I'll be playing.

Anyway i have 4 lvl 70 above chars and couple of lowbies after tuesday those all will be removed through the ghost server which no one will ever wanna play and ll be stay at 9.12patch(which is a wipe before OB wipe).Im prepared for the OB wipe and would like pvp with my end game chars so i made bunch of them and i was trusting their word for it.


The characters are not removed on Tuesday. They join the pool of 200,000+ characters that are in the Legacy leagues. You can continue to play them, because those leagues still get updated just like every other league as we release patches. The only difference is that you aren't taking part in the new special competition league that happens to be called "Default".

You can still PvP in the legacy leagues in 0.9.13. Many people will.
